The Ukrainian goalkeeper played a confident game in the match in the group stage of the Portuguese League Cup.
Anatoly Trubin continues to show confident play in the Benfica goal. This time, the goalkeeper of the Ukrainian national team defended a clean sheet in the match in the group stage of the Portuguese League Cup.
The Portuguese champions faced off against Arouca on the road and confidently defeated their opponents 2:0. Angel Di Maria and Arthur Cabral scored the goals.
In a group of three teams, Benfica leads with 3 points and is close to qualifying for the next round. The Eagles will play a decisive match on December 21 against the ABC team, which previously lost to the Arouca club (1:2).
